DZ!X2.5论坛无备份恢复及相关问题解决备忘
2015-12-25 10:15
465 查看
论坛因服务器系统故障宕机,没有当日备份,只有当日Mysql数据库实体文件。
1、重装mysql和php,采用fast-cgi模式(需要到这里下载 http://www.iis.net/downloads/microsoft/fastcgi-for-iis)
2、拷贝Install.php,重装dz论坛,新建MyIsam数据库,之后用老数据库覆盖。
意外问题:
覆盖后,论坛管理员无法登陆后台,用户密码正确的情况下,自动返回登录界面;并且uc后台数据库的会员极少,与dz论坛不同步!
逐个排查,发现uc数据库居然和论坛数据库不在一起,而新安装的则在同一个数据库。
解决方法:复制原uc数据库的uc_members文件(三个)到新安装的ultrax中,需改名为pre_ucenter_pm_members。至此,dz和uc的会员数据一致了,但管理员依旧无法登陆到dz后台——首页看不到管理中心,但第一次使用的管理员帐号可以登录。
再次排查,发现dz后台中没有后台管理团队的功能,于是打开 config/config_global.php,找到下面这项:
$_config['admincp']['founder'] = '1';
原来这个论坛创始人uid与原论坛的不一致,修正后,一切正常,后台管理团队也出现了!
1、重装mysql和php,采用fast-cgi模式(需要到这里下载 http://www.iis.net/downloads/microsoft/fastcgi-for-iis)
2、拷贝Install.php,重装dz论坛,新建MyIsam数据库,之后用老数据库覆盖。
意外问题:
覆盖后,论坛管理员无法登陆后台,用户密码正确的情况下,自动返回登录界面;并且uc后台数据库的会员极少,与dz论坛不同步!
逐个排查,发现uc数据库居然和论坛数据库不在一起,而新安装的则在同一个数据库。
解决方法:复制原uc数据库的uc_members文件(三个)到新安装的ultrax中,需改名为pre_ucenter_pm_members。至此,dz和uc的会员数据一致了,但管理员依旧无法登陆到dz后台——首页看不到管理中心,但第一次使用的管理员帐号可以登录。
再次排查,发现dz后台中没有后台管理团队的功能,于是打开 config/config_global.php,找到下面这项:
$_config['admincp']['founder'] = '1';
原来这个论坛创始人uid与原论坛的不一致,修正后,一切正常,后台管理团队也出现了!
相关文章推荐
- DZ!X2.5论坛无备份恢复及相关问题解决备忘
- addChildViewController
- Android 属性总结
- (转)Android SlidingTabLayout定制分割线和指示条颜色
- 挨千刀的Access数据库——内存溢出错误
- 挨千刀的Access数据库——内存溢出错误
- php通过淘宝API查询IP地址归属等信息
- Pcode Opcode Meanings——VB
- Pcode Opcode Meanings——VB
- openstack restful api 使用
- Java并发库(十五):线程等待CyclicBarrier
- 基于dubbo框架下的RPC通讯协议性能测试
- Android Material Design的FloatingActionButton,Snackbar和CoordinatorLayout
- String ,StringBuffer,StringBuilder精髓比較
- 上海邮政EMS海关清关(个人) 流程
- 2015年国内数据安全事件盘点
- Application.DoEvents()的作用
- spark-sumbit 数据导出程序参数测试
- 新手使用caffe实现mnist
- Lucene学习总结之一:全文检索的基本原理